Does intake of steroids represent a problem in surfing?


Anabolic steroids are used by surfers too. Sport governing body confirms that banned medications are an essential problem in this sport. That’s why the Association of Surfing Professionals made a decision to introduce testing for anabolic steroids and other banned products which are administrated for performance-enhancing effects.
The Association of Surfing Professionals led several discussions with the World Anti-Doping Agency (WADA). They asked how they could implicate testing for forbidden products into surfing. Since anti-doping program of the WADA is considered to be the best policy, the surfing organization wants to apply this protocol. Of course, this is the next victory of the WADA which contributes in the opportunity to manage anti-doping programs in sports.
Everyone knows that surfing is a competitive sport. So, strength, speed and endurance are chief skills that promote winning. Thus, surfers could believe that administration of anabolic steroids and other performance-enhancing drugs contributes in success greatly. It is also important to take in consideration that amount of money that is got by winners is large. Winners receive no less than 100, 000 dollars. Desire to receive money could lead surfers to decision to use anabolic steroids.
Nevertheless, it is said that administration of anabolic steroids and other products that increase performance is not widespread in surfing. Numerous people believe that administration of recreational drugs is more widespread among surfers than administration of steroids. Sport of 1970s and 1980s was frequently associated with marijuana and lysergic acid diethylamide (LSD). Current facts support this impression. The number of surfers who are caught taking marijuana, methamphetamine and cocaine is quite increased.
The professional surfer Andi Irons died in November 2010. The reason of his death was a heart attack caused by drug abuse. It was determined that steroids hadn’t been implicated in this case. Traces of methamphetamine, cocaine and methadone metabolites were found in his system.
Another surfer, Peter Davi, died in December 2007. High levels of meth were also found in his system.
As for Anthony Ruffo, another professional surfer, he was caught distributing meth.
Only the professional surfer from Brazil Neco Padaratz was caught administrating steroids. He was sentenced to one-year ban. This person tested positive for prohibited drugs in 2004. This surfer claimed that he had administrated these products to get a full recovery from back injuries. In spite of his defense, he was banned. He was the first person who was caught administrating steroids by the Association of Surfing Professionals. According to many sources, he remains to be the only surfer who has ever been caught by the ASP.
The ASP has already the initial budget to introduce the WADA steroid program into surfing.
Although it is unlikely that steroids represent a problem in surfing, the new drug-testing program may create a wrong public impression.
